“C’mon, girl,” I murmured to Milky Way, clutching her to my chest and exiting the car. “Let’s go meet your new favorite people.”

I started toward the front door only to stop in my tracks halfway up the sidewalk.

“Peter.”

I blinked. Rage flared inside me, hot and cold at the same time. A horrible pain stole my breath like a sucker punch. “Adam.”

Milky Way twisted in my arms, sensing my distress. I held her tighter.

Adam rose from the front stoop and walked toward me, his shaking hands outstretched, and his expression lost. “Peter, please listen to me.”

I shook my head. “Stop stalking me.”

“But I chose you,” he said, his voice strained with emotion. “No, Ichooseyou. It’s over with Leslie, forever and for good. She knows everything now. She knows I’m in love with you, and that I’ve chosen you.”

I blinked at his delusion. “You haven’t ‘chosen’ me. I’m not available. You need to leave me alone.”

“Peter, I know I did a lot of things wrong. I’m going to be a better person, I promise. Iknowyou still love me. You never stopped. How could you stop? We’re a masterpiece. There’s nothing out there like us.” His voice broke. “Just say you’ll take me back. I’ll be so good to you. You’ll be so happy. I promise, Peter. On my honor.”

I almost laughed. His honor? What was that worth? But my heart hammered in fear. He was blocking the entry to my house, the way to safety. I backed up, deciding to return to my car. He strode toward me, and I ran. I got my keys into the car door just as he reached me, but I couldn’t turn them in time.

“Don’t be afraid,” he said, not touching me, but reaching out and putting his hands on either side of me against the roof of my car, boxing me and Milky Way in. His eyes traveled down to her and grew soft. He murmured, “Is this your new dog?”

“She’s my boyfriend’s dog,” I gritted out, wanting him to get it. I wasn’t available.

“What’s her name?”

“It’s not your business.”

“She’s pretty.”

“Go home.”

“I will, but I just need you to understand. You have to believe me. It’s over with Leslie.”

“Great. It’s over with Leslie.” I doubted it was even true.

“No!” he said, vehemently. “It’snotgreat. It hurt her a lot. But I couldn’t stop loving you, Peter. I couldn’t forget you no matter how hard I tried, and I know you feel the same about me.” His voice softened, wheedling.

I couldn’t believe he thought he could convince me to come back to him. Once, I’d loved him with my whole heart. I’d have done anything to hear him say these words a year ago. But not like this. I’d never wanted it to be like this.

“Adam, move your hands off my car.”

“Tell me you believe me.”

“I believe you.”

“You believe me about what?”

“That it’s over with Leslie.” Milky Way panted with anxiety. “I believe you.”

He stepped back, but not far enough that I could make a break for it. He was stronger than me. Physically, he always had been. Emotionally, though? That was another story.

“Do you believe me when I say I love you? That I’ve always loved you?”

“I guess.”

“What does that mean?” His voice pitched up. “I’ve never wavered.”
